Atlantic Sea Grill
Closed
Advertisement
8321 E 61st St Ste A
Tulsa, OK 74133
Atlantic Sea Grill in Tulsa, OK, offers a delightful seafood dining experience with a menu featuring fresh catches and classic dishes. The inviting atmosphere combines a coastal vibe with friendly service, making it a perfect spot for seafood lovers. Whether you're in the mood for a casual lunch or a special dinner, this eatery promises to satisfy your cravings with quality ingredients and flavorful preparation.
Generated from this place's information
Find related places
See a problem?
You might also like
Partial Data by Foursquare.
Advertisement



